Sensor Driver Requirements
|
|
==========================
|
|
|
|
libcamera handles imaging devices in the CameraSensor class and defines
|
|
a consistent interface through its API towards other library components.
|
|
|
|
The CameraSensor class uses the V4L2 subdev kernel API to interface with the
|
|
camera sensor through one or multiple sub-devices exposed in userspace by
|
|
the sensor driver.
|
|
|
|
In order for libcamera to be fully operational and provide all the required
|
|
information to interface with the camera sensor to applications and pipeline
|
|
handlers, a set of mandatory and optional features the driver has to support
|
|
has been defined.
|
|
|
|
Mandatory Requirements
|
|
----------------------
|
|
|
|
The sensor driver is assumed to be fully compliant with the V4L2 specification.
|
|
|
|
For RAW sensors, the sensor driver shall support the following V4L2 controls:
|
|
|
|
* `V4L2_CID_EXPOSURE`_
|
|
* `V4L2_CID_HBLANK`_
|
|
* `V4L2_CID_PIXEL_RATE`_
|
|
* `V4L2_CID_VBLANK`_
|
|
|
|
.. _V4L2_CID_EXPOSURE: https://www.kernel.org/doc/html/latest/userspace-api/media/v4l/control.html
|
|
.. _V4L2_CID_HBLANK: https://www.kernel.org/doc/html/latest/userspace-api/media/v4l/ext-ctrls-image-source.html
|
|
.. _V4L2_CID_PIXEL_RATE: https://www.kernel.org/doc/html/latest/userspace-api/media/v4l/ext-ctrls-image-process.html
|
|
.. _V4L2_CID_VBLANK: https://www.kernel.org/doc/html/latest/userspace-api/media/v4l/ext-ctrls-image-source.html
|
|
|
|
While V4L2 doesn't specify a unit for the ``EXPOSURE`` control, libcamera
|
|
requires it to be expressed as a number of image lines. Camera sensor drivers
|
|
that do not comply with this requirement will need to be adapted or will produce
|
|
incorrect results.
|
|
|
|
The ``HBLANK``, ``PIXEL_RATE`` and ``VBLANK`` controls are used to compute the
|
|
sensor output timings.

Optional Requirements
|
|
---------------------
|
|
|
|
The sensor driver should support the following V4L2 controls:
|
|
|
|
* `V4L2_CID_CAMERA_ORIENTATION`_
|
|
* `V4L2_CID_CAMERA_SENSOR_ROTATION`_
|
|
|
|
.. _V4L2_CID_CAMERA_ORIENTATION: https://www.kernel.org/doc/html/latest/userspace-api/media/v4l/ext-ctrls-camera.html
|
|
.. _V4L2_CID_CAMERA_SENSOR_ROTATION: https://www.kernel.org/doc/html/latest/userspace-api/media/v4l/ext-ctrls-image-process.html
|
|
|
|
The controls are used to register the camera location and rotation.
|
|
|
|
The sensor driver should implement support for the V4L2 Selection API,
|
|
specifically it should implement support for the
|
|
`VIDIOC_SUBDEV_G_SELECTION`_ ioctl with support for the following selection
|
|
targets:
|
|
|
|
.. _VIDIOC_SUBDEV_G_SELECTION: https://www.kernel.org/doc/html/latest/userspace-api/media/v4l/vidioc-subdev-g-selection.html?highlight=g_selection#c.V4L.VIDIOC_SUBDEV_G_SELECTION
|
|
|
|
* `V4L2_SEL_TGT_CROP_BOUNDS`_ to report the readable pixel array area size
|
|
* `V4L2_SEL_TGT_CROP_DEFAULT`_ to report the active pixel array area size
|
|
* `V4L2_SEL_TGT_CROP`_ to report the analogue selection rectangle
|
|
|
|
Support for the selection API is scheduled to become a mandatory feature in
|
|
the near future.
